  • Page 7: Basemaps Vs. Detailed Map

    The basemap does not contain street address information, points of interest, or other map data (such as waterways, railroads, or parks). The Magellan RoadMate can route via the basemap to a town centre or point selected on the screen using the available road data.

Installing the External Antenna The external antenna (not included) provides faster satellite fix times and greater signal strength. Because it is mounted outside of the vehicle, it is not affected by reflective coatings on windows and has an unobstructed line of sight to the satellites.
  • Page 11 Installation Plug the end of the external antenna into the socket on the back of the unit. Attach the antenna to a flat portion of the roof of your vehicle. The antenna is magnetic. Do not use any adhesives to attach the antenna to your vehicle. Route the antenna cable so it does not interfere with the operation of the vehicle.

  • Page 13: Additional Characters (More)

    What Is QuickSpell? The Magellan RoadMate uses QuickSpell technology to provide you with the fastest method possible to enter characters. QuickSpell eliminates the possibility of a misspelled word or looking for a town or street that is not loaded. As you begin entering characters, the QuickSpell feature of the Magellan RoadMate greys out any characters that are not available, thereby speeding up the data entry process.

  • Page 76: Route Preferences

    Route Preferences Route references is where you activate or deactivate Automatic Re-Route. Automatic Re-Route enables the Magellan RoadMate to automatically re-calculate the route to the destination when it has detected that the vehicle is not on the previously calculated route.
